In the trip to Aspmyra Stadion in the first leg, Inter Milan suffered a humiliating defeat against Bodo/Glimt. The Serie A representative appeared confused in front of the artificial court, cold weather and smooth combination play of the home team.
Although Inter has twice reached the UEFA Champions League final in the last three seasons, and Bodo/Glimt has only participated in the group stage for the first time, Sondre Fet has closed the 16-pass combination with a worthy opening goal for the Norwegian representative.
Francesco Pio Esposito quickly equalized for the away team, but the goals in the second half of Jens Petter Hauge and Kasper Hogh re-established the lead for Bodo, while ending Nerazzurri's impressive away-field streak.
However, Inter is inherently lucky in two-round knockout matches. If not counting the finals, they won 10 and only lost 2 in the last 16 knockout matches in the Champions League. However, the challenge this time is not small. In 52 knockout matches, Inter has only won six times with a 2-goal difference and has never won a 3-goal difference in the latter stage of the season.
The last team to come back after losing 2 goals away in the first leg was Liverpool in 2019, when they created a historic comeback against Barcelona in the semi-finals. Since then, 11 teams in similar situations have all been eliminated.
